About me

I grew up in a small, remote village in France, and I still remember that feeling of being out of place, a bit like a penguin among giraffes, striving hard to become something it will never be. At twenty, I left France to study in the United States and Germany, and went straight into work after graduating: first at a French multinational in Ireland, then in Belgium. At work, I did what I had always done: earning recognition through relentless striving for excellence, meeting management's ever-renewed expectations, working very long hours. It ended painfully, with a burnout.

I left the company, spent several months backpacking through Asia, and landed in Berlin in 2008. For the first time in my life, I felt at home. I could finally "poser mes valises"/settle.

Motherhood came a few years later, and with it, an urge to confront the past, so that history would not repeat itself, and so that my children would have the freedom to grow into whoever they wanted to be. Learning to set limits was part of that too.

In the final years of my corporate career, my role evolved toward mentoring and coaching, accompanying teams from across Europe through processes of change and transformation. Somewhere in that work, something became clear: what I valued most was those moments when something shifts in a person, when a burden lifts, or a new path becomes visible.

That clarity brought me here. In 2019, I undertook extensive further education in personality development, coaching and systemic counseling and in 2023 I opened my own practice in Berlin as a licensed non-medical practitioner for psychotherapy.

Approach

Treatment Approaches
IFS: Internal family systemsRecommended for those who want to explore and heal the different parts of themselves that might feel conflicted or overwhelmed.
Solution-focused therapyRecommended for those who want quick, practical solutions to their problems without focusing too much time on the past.
Systemic therapyRecommended for those who want to understand how their relationships and environments influence their behavior and emotions, particularly within family or organizational systems.

Therapy has accompanied my own development throughout these years, and I have had the chance to experience it in many forms, from psychoanalysis and behavioral therapy to systemic approaches. Along the way, I encountered different therapists who, beyond their varying methods, each brought their own distinct way of holding the therapeutic space. These experiences as a patient, alongside my professional background, have profoundly shaped who I am as a therapist. Not only do I bring a grounded understanding of "real-world" challenges and a sensitivity to cultural differences but also a structured way of working and a genuine commitment to tangible, lasting results. My first priority is to create a warm, welcoming space where you can unfold and grow. At the start of our work together, we define what you want to get out of therapy, and throughout the process, we check in regularly to make sure we stay focused on your needs and on what works best for you. Therapy can be a powerful support in a moment of crisis, but also a longer-term path toward greater resilience, a way to meet life's challenges with a different mindset and to free yourself, sustainably, from old patterns of reaction. My approach is guided by one underlying intention: to accompany you to a point where you no longer need me. I bring a pragmatic, resource-oriented perspective, and where it serves you, a gently challenging one. My work draws primarily on systemic approaches and Internal Family Systems. Where it feels right, I also work with the senses as an additional resource: engaging the body alongside the mind, and using the sense of smell in particular to deepen cognitive work and support emotional anchoring. All of this, with a pinch of humor.

Experience

I began practicing as a non-medical practitioner for psychotherapy in 2022 and opened my own practice in Berlin in February 2023.

Before becoming a therapist, I spent over 15 years in the life sciences industry; work that brought me, into close contact with both physicians and their patients, including in the development of new medications. This background has given me a strong and grounded awareness of where therapy in the form of counseling ends and medical expertise begins. I take that boundary seriously: when a client's condition goes beyond my scope of training and expertise, I address it transparently and refer them to the appropriate specialist.
